The NCP1351 is a current−mode controller targeting low power  
off−line flyback Switched Mode Power Supplies (SMPS) where cost  
is of utmost importance. Based on a fixed peak current technique

(quasi−fixed T ), the controller decreases its switching frequency as

the load becomes lighter. As a result, a power supply using the  
NCP1351 naturally offers excellent no−load power consumption,  
while optimizing the efficiency in other loading conditions. When the  
frequency decreases, the peak current is gradually reduced down to  
approximately 30% of the maximum peak current to prevent  
transformer mechanical resonance. The risk of acoustic noise is thus  
greatly diminished while keeping good standby power performance.  
An externally adjustable timer permanently monitors the feedback  
activity and protects the supply in presence of a short−circuit or an  
overload. Once the timer elapses, NCP1351 stops switching and stays  
latched for version A, and tries to restart for Version B.  
The internal structure features an optimized arrangement which  
allows one of the lowest available startup current, a fundamental  
parameter when designing low standby power supplies.  
The negative current sensing technique minimizes the impact of the  
switching noise on the controller operation and offers the user to select  
the maximum peak voltage across his current sense resistor. Its power  
dissipation can thus be application optimized.
